Experience highlights the importance of choosing gaskets made from materials suitable for the specific type of oil being stored. Nitrile rubber, for instance, is widely used for its excellent resistance to petroleum-based oils and fuels. This material stands out because it withstands harsh environments, offering durability and effectiveness under pressure variations and temperature changes. From a professional standpoint, understanding the technical specifications is key. Dimensional precision and thermal compatibility are factors that significantly impact gasket performance. The correct size ensures a snug fit, which prevents leakage - a critical consideration for environmentally sensitive areas. Furthermore, choosing a gasket with a thermal expansion coefficient compatible with the oil tank material ensures stability under fluctuating temperatures. Recent advancements in material science have introduced composites and new polymers that enhance gasket performance. Fluoroelastomers, for example, provide exceptional chemical resistance and are gaining traction in high-performance applications. These materials are especially relevant in sectors where the use of aggressive additives in oils is prevalent.
